├── .github ├── CODEOWNERS ├── release-please.yml └── workflows │ ├── gemini-review.yml │ ├── license.yml │ └── package-and-upload-assets.yml ├── .gitignore ├── .release-please-manifest.json ├── CHANGELOG.md ├── CONTRIBUTING.md ├── GEMINI.md ├── LICENSE ├── README.md ├── SECURITY.md ├── assets ├── customize_command.gif └── gemini-cli-security-extension-workflow.gif ├── commands └── security │ ├── analyze-github-pr.toml │ └── analyze.toml ├── docs └── releases.md ├── gemini-extension.json ├── mcp-server ├── package-lock.json ├── package.json ├── src │ ├── filesystem.test.ts │ ├── filesystem.ts │ ├── index.ts │ ├── security.test.ts │ └── security.ts └── tsconfig.json └── release-please-config.json /.github/CODEOWNERS: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/.github/CODEOWNERS -------------------------------------------------------------------------------- /.github/release-please.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/.github/release-please.yml -------------------------------------------------------------------------------- /.github/workflows/gemini-review.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/.github/workflows/gemini-review.yml -------------------------------------------------------------------------------- /.github/workflows/license.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/.github/workflows/license.yml -------------------------------------------------------------------------------- /.github/workflows/package-and-upload-assets.yml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/.github/workflows/package-and-upload-assets.yml -------------------------------------------------------------------------------- /.gitignore: -------------------------------------------------------------------------------- 1 | .env 2 | 3 | dist/ 4 | node_modules/ -------------------------------------------------------------------------------- /.release-please-manifest.json: -------------------------------------------------------------------------------- 1 | { 2 | ".": "0.3.0" 3 | } 4 | -------------------------------------------------------------------------------- /CHANGELOG.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/CHANGELOG.md -------------------------------------------------------------------------------- /CONTRIBUTING.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/CONTRIBUTING.md -------------------------------------------------------------------------------- /GEMINI.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/GEMINI.md -------------------------------------------------------------------------------- /LICENSE: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/LICENSE -------------------------------------------------------------------------------- /README.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/README.md -------------------------------------------------------------------------------- /SECURITY.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/SECURITY.md -------------------------------------------------------------------------------- /assets/customize_command.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/assets/customize_command.gif -------------------------------------------------------------------------------- /assets/gemini-cli-security-extension-workflow.gif: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/assets/gemini-cli-security-extension-workflow.gif -------------------------------------------------------------------------------- /commands/security/analyze-github-pr.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/commands/security/analyze-github-pr.toml -------------------------------------------------------------------------------- /commands/security/analyze.toml: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/commands/security/analyze.toml -------------------------------------------------------------------------------- /docs/releases.md: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/docs/releases.md -------------------------------------------------------------------------------- /gemini-extension.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/gemini-extension.json -------------------------------------------------------------------------------- /mcp-server/package-lock.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/package-lock.json -------------------------------------------------------------------------------- /mcp-server/package.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/package.json -------------------------------------------------------------------------------- /mcp-server/src/filesystem.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/src/filesystem.test.ts -------------------------------------------------------------------------------- /mcp-server/src/filesystem.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/src/filesystem.ts -------------------------------------------------------------------------------- /mcp-server/src/index.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/src/index.ts -------------------------------------------------------------------------------- /mcp-server/src/security.test.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/src/security.test.ts -------------------------------------------------------------------------------- /mcp-server/src/security.ts: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/src/security.ts -------------------------------------------------------------------------------- /mcp-server/tsconfig.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/mcp-server/tsconfig.json -------------------------------------------------------------------------------- /release-please-config.json: -------------------------------------------------------------------------------- https://raw.githubusercontent.com/gemini-cli-extensions/security/HEAD/release-please-config.json --------------------------------------------------------------------------------